Harnessing temperature differences, these generators convert heat into electricity via semiconductor materials. Applications include powering remote sensors or scavenging waste heat from industrial machinery.
Based on friction between materials (e.g., Teflon and aluminum), these generators are lightweight and cost-effective. They’re emerging in wearable tech, such as self-charging fitness trackers.
Using photovoltaic cells, these flexible, portable units are perfect for camping, outdoor gear, or off-grid homes. Advances in perovskite solar cells are boosting their efficiency.
These convert hydrogen or methane into electricity through chemical reactions. Compact models power drones, medical devices, and emergency communication tools.
